Authorities have recovered and identified 55 of the 67 people killed in the midair collision of an American Airlines jet and an Army Black Hawk helicopter over the Potomac River. A memorial ceremony was held at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port as crews worked to retrieve the submerged wreckage. The recovery effort is prioritizing the 'dignified recovery' of remains.

DAVID R. MARTIN, MICHAEL R. SISAK and CLAUDIA LAUERDozens of DC plane crash victims' families gather for memorial ceremony on runway at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port.

More than 300 responders were taking part in the recovery effort at a given time, officials said. Two Navy barges were also deployed to lift heavy wreckage. The crash occurred when the jet, en route from Wichita, Kansas, was about to land. The Black Hawk was on a training mission. There were no survivors.
